Default 93 del Sol Si brake upgrade

Hi.

I'll be picking up a 93 del Sol Si in the next month or so. It's in amazing condition with less that 80,000 miles and has never seen rain let alone snow.

I currently have a 96 Civic EX coupe that I've put many years of work and parts into and I'll be trying to swap over what I can.

As far as the brakes are concerned, the del Sol has the little 9.3" (240mm) front rotors. My EX has the larger 10.4" (262mm) rotors. I know that the del Sol can have the same "big brake" upgrade as my EX - Prelude VTEC or Corrado rotors with ITR/Accord wagon calipers, etc... But I'm wondering if I can swap over the EK brakes to the del Sol.

I've done some looking and it seems that it isn't as simple as just putting in the larger rotor and using the same caliper - but some other information suggests that the calipers between the del Sol and the EX are the same.

I believe I'll need the rotors, calipers and knuckle do complete the front swap. The EX comes with rear drums and the del Sol rotors so that won't be changed.

I recently installed quality brake parts on the EX (slotted rotors, Hawk HP+, SS brake lines) for time attack and autocross and I'd like to swap those over if I can.

Can anyone confirm what needs to be done for this?
